BENJI said:
what is the recommended flowering time of the chemdog dd??

65-75 days seems to be the status quo.
pheno and grow methods dependant, i suppose, but all tend to finish (mostly cloudy, with some amber trichs appearing) by day 75ish.

I'm growing clones of my seedplant CDD fem's now, they will be harvested in a week or so between day 65 and 75. I germed 5 seeds and ended up with 3 fem's, one killer chunky snow-machine pheno which is some serious knock-your-dick-in-the-dirt shit. I'm sad to say all 3 of mine have been kicking nanners, in both generations. I'm not going to claim to be the best grower but I don't overfert and my environmentals are solid (incl. no light leaks.) They usually show a few few early nanners at week 3 or so and then there are a lot more in weeks 7,8,9. I wish this wasn't an issue. To be honest I let them flower past 70 days the first time just picking off as many nanners as possible. I had 3 CDD growing next to 1 Bubba bx1 and only found 2 seeds in the Bubba (which was a true fem.)
